Abstract
Yttrium aluminum garnet (YAG) doped with Ce3+ ion is known as an excellent phosphor for light‐emitting diode (LED), usually used as a powder form dispersed in organic resins. We have developed translucent glass‐ceramics (GC) of YAG: Ce3+ microcrystals in 2004. The GC sheet with half millimeter thick can work efficiently to make identical emission spectra with conventional white LED when combined with a blue LED. This report reviews the development history of the GC materials and impact for all inorganic solution for solid‐state lighting.
